What companies run services between Mexico City, Mexico and Condesa, Ciudad de México, Mexico?

Transporte Colectivo Metro CDMX operates a subway from Merced to Sevilla every 5 minutes. Tickets cost $5 and the journey takes 9 min. Alternatively, Corredores Concesionados CDMX operates a bus from Eje 1A Sur Topacio - Jesús María to Av. Chapultepec - Sevilla every 5 minutes, and the journey takes 17 min.
